Handover — Admin table bulk edits (Cobblefox console)

Taking over from Priya's work. Bulk edits in the admin table now batch through the Oatley queue instead of direct writes; max batch size is enforced server-side. The undo window was shortened after the March incident, so warn ops before large edits. Everything else behaves as before. Future maintainers should know the service reads these settings at startup only. The current configuration is listed here.

service settings:
[istael]
team = gilath
access_code = ac_468cdf
owner = casdor.gilox
host = istael.kelviforge.internal
port = 5432
peer = quenwyn.braskworks.corp
salt = 6678df32
pin = 7400

Onboarding: Incremental rebuilds on Fernpress

Welcome to the security review rotation! Fernpress only rebuilds pages whose content hashes changed, so most deploys touch a handful of files — handy for diffing what actually shipped. Keep an eye on the rebuild manifest in the Thistlecairn bucket; tampering there could sneak stale pages past review. You'll need access to the sealed manifest signer, and it unlocks with the recovery passphrase given below.

unlock words, tajep-baguf: sordor-zorael-aldiel-ulaix-framir

## Runbook: StageGrid Seat-Map Renderer

StageGrid renders seat maps for the Velmora Playhouse booking flow. It pulls venue layouts from the Hallplan service, caches them in-process, and serves SVG tiles. Restarts are safe; the cache rebuilds in under a minute. If tiles render blank, check the layout fetch timeout first. The service reads the following configuration values at startup.

deployment values, hahap-kagef:
[silok]
team = oliax
access_code = ac_e8a226
host = silok.qirvannet.internal
port = 3306
owner = wenox.briius
peer = jordor.braskforge.test

**Ticket: Reset flow revamp — token expiry mismatch**

Welcome aboard! Quick context: we rebuilt the password reset flow in Quillgate last sprint. Problem is, the email link says "valid for 30 minutes" but the backend expires tokens at 15. Users at Bramblewick keep hitting the dead-link page and filing support tickets. Fix is probably one config value in auth-core, but please add a test this time. The offending deploy's trace token is pasted below.

session token of kahog-bahif = htk9_f63daec35